| /** |
| * A proxy to the {@link BackupManagerService} implementation. |
| * |
| * <p>This is an external interface to the {@link BackupManagerService} which is being accessed via |
| * published binder {@link BackupManagerService.Lifecycle}. This lets us turn down the heavy |
| * implementation object on the fly without disturbing binders that have been cached somewhere in |
| * the system. |
| * |
| * <p>Trampoline determines whether the backup service is available. It can be disabled in the |
| * following two ways: |
| * |
| * <ul> |
| * <li>Temporary - create the file {@link #BACKUP_SUPPRESS_FILENAME}, or |
| * <li>Permanent - set the system property {@link #BACKUP_DISABLE_PROPERTY} to true. |
| * </ul> |
| * |
| * Temporary disabling is controlled by {@link #setBackupServiceActive(int, boolean)} through |
| * privileged callers (currently {@link DevicePolicyManager}). This is called on {@link |
| * UserHandle#USER_SYSTEM} and disables backup for all users. |
| * |
| * <p>Creation of the backup service is done when {@link UserHandle#USER_SYSTEM} is unlocked. The |
| * system user is unlocked before any other users. |
| */ |
| public class Trampoline extends IBackupManager.Stub { |
| /** |
| * Name of file that disables the backup service. If this file exists, then backup is disabled |
| * for all users. |
| */ |
| private static final String BACKUP_SUPPRESS_FILENAME = "backup-suppress"; |
| |
| /** |
| * Name of file for non-system users that enables the backup service for the user. Backup is |
| * disabled by default in non-system users. |
| */ |
| private static final String BACKUP_ACTIVATED_FILENAME = "backup-activated"; |
| |
| /** |
| * Name of file for non-system users that remembers whether backup was explicitly activated or |
| * deactivated with a call to setBackupServiceActive. |
| */ |
| private static final String REMEMBER_ACTIVATED_FILENAME = "backup-remember-activated"; |
| |
| // Product-level suppression of backup/restore. |
| private static final String BACKUP_DISABLE_PROPERTY = "ro.backup.disable"; |
| |
| private static final String BACKUP_THREAD = "backup"; |
| |
| private final Context mContext; |
| private final UserManager mUserManager; |
| |
| private final boolean mGlobalDisable; |
| // Lock to write backup suppress files. |
| // TODD(b/121198006): remove this object and synchronized all methods on "this". |
| private final Object mStateLock = new Object(); |
| |
| private volatile BackupManagerService mService; |
| private HandlerThread mHandlerThread; |
| private Handler mHandler; |
| |
| public Trampoline(Context context) { |
| mContext = context; |
| mGlobalDisable = isBackupDisabled(); |
| mHandlerThread = new HandlerThread(BACKUP_THREAD, Process.THREAD_PRIORITY_BACKGROUND); |
| mHandlerThread.start(); |
| mHandler = new Handler(mHandlerThread.getLooper()); |
| mUserManager = UserManager.get(context); |
| } |

| /** |
| * Deactivates the backup service for user {@code userId}. If this is the system user, it |
| * creates a suppress file which disables backup for all users. If this is a non-system user, it |
| * only deactivates backup for that user by deleting its activate file. |
| */ |
| @GuardedBy("mStateLock") |
| private void deactivateBackupForUserLocked(int userId) throws IOException { |
| if (userId == UserHandle.USER_SYSTEM) { |
| createFile(getSuppressFileForSystemUser()); |
| } else { |
| deleteFile(getActivatedFileForNonSystemUser(userId)); |
| } |
| } |
| |
| /** |
| * Enables the backup service for user {@code userId}. If this is the system user, it deletes |
| * the suppress file. If this is a non-system user, it creates the user's activate file. Note, |
| * deleting the suppress file does not automatically enable backup for non-system users, they |
| * need their own activate file in order to participate in the service. |
| */ |
| @GuardedBy("mStateLock") |
| private void activateBackupForUserLocked(int userId) throws IOException { |
| if (userId == UserHandle.USER_SYSTEM) { |
| deleteFile(getSuppressFileForSystemUser()); |
| } else { |
| createFile(getActivatedFileForNonSystemUser(userId)); |
| } |
| } |
| |
| // A user is ready for a backup if it's unlocked and is not suppressed by a device |
| // admin (device owner or profile owner). |
| private boolean isUserReadyForBackup(int userId) { |
| return mService != null && mService.getServiceUsers().get(userId) != null |
| && isBackupActivatedForUser(userId); |
| } |
| |
| /** |
| * Backup is activated for the system user if the suppress file does not exist. Backup is |
| * activated for non-system users if the suppress file does not exist AND the user's activated |
| * file exists. |
| */ |
| private boolean isBackupActivatedForUser(int userId) { |
| if (getSuppressFileForSystemUser().exists()) { |
| return false; |
| } |
| |
| return userId == UserHandle.USER_SYSTEM |
| || getActivatedFileForNonSystemUser(userId).exists(); |
| } |

| /** |
| * The system user and managed profiles can only be acted on by callers in the system or root |
| * processes. Other users can be acted on by callers who have both android.permission.BACKUP and |
| * android.permission.INTERACT_ACROSS_USERS_FULL permissions. |
| */ |
| private void enforcePermissionsOnUser(int userId) throws SecurityException { |
| boolean isRestrictedUser = |
| userId == UserHandle.USER_SYSTEM |
| || getUserManager().getUserInfo(userId).isManagedProfile(); |
| |
| if (isRestrictedUser) { |
| int caller = binderGetCallingUid(); |
| if (caller != Process.SYSTEM_UID && caller != Process.ROOT_UID) { |
| throw new SecurityException("No permission to configure backup activity"); |
| } |
| } else { |
| mContext.enforceCallingOrSelfPermission( |
| Manifest.permission.BACKUP, "No permission to configure backup activity"); |
| mContext.enforceCallingOrSelfPermission( |
| Manifest.permission.INTERACT_ACROSS_USERS_FULL, |
| "No permission to configure backup activity"); |
| } |
| } |
| |
| /** |
| * Only privileged callers should be changing the backup state. Deactivating backup in the |
| * system user also deactivates backup in all users. We are not guaranteed that {@code userId} |
| * is unlocked at this point yet, so handle both cases. |
| */ |
| public void setBackupServiceActive(int userId, boolean makeActive) { |
| enforcePermissionsOnUser(userId); |
| |
| // In Q, backup is OFF by default for non-system users. In the future, we will change that |
| // to ON unless backup was explicitly deactivated with a (permissioned) call to |
| // setBackupServiceActive. |
| // Therefore, remember this for use in the future. Basically the default in the future will |
| // be: rememberFile.exists() ? rememberFile.value() : ON |
| // Note that this has to be done right after the permission checks and before any other |
| // action since we need to remember that a permissioned call was made irrespective of |
| // whether the call changes the state or not. |
| if (userId != UserHandle.USER_SYSTEM) { |
| try { |
| File rememberFile = getRememberActivatedFileForNonSystemUser(userId); |
| createFile(rememberFile); |
| RandomAccessFileUtils.writeBoolean(rememberFile, makeActive); |
| } catch (IOException e) { |
| Slog.e(TAG, "Unable to persist backup service activity", e); |
| } |
| } |
| |
| if (mGlobalDisable) { |
| Slog.i(TAG, "Backup service not supported"); |
| return; |
| } |
| |
| synchronized (mStateLock) { |
| Slog.i(TAG, "Making backup " + (makeActive ? "" : "in") + "active"); |
| if (makeActive) { |
| if (mService == null) { |
| mService = createBackupManagerService(); |
| } |
| try { |
| activateBackupForUserLocked(userId); |
| } catch (IOException e) { |
| Slog.e(TAG, "Unable to persist backup service activity"); |
| } |
| |
| // If the user is unlocked, we can start the backup service for it. Otherwise we |
| // will start the service when the user is unlocked as part of its unlock callback. |
| if (getUserManager().isUserUnlocked(userId)) { |
| // Clear calling identity as initialization enforces the system identity but we |
| // can be coming from shell. |
| long oldId = Binder.clearCallingIdentity(); |
| try { |
| startServiceForUser(userId); |
| } finally { |
| Binder.restoreCallingIdentity(oldId); |
| } |
| } |
| } else { |
| try { |
| //TODO(b/121198006): what if this throws an exception? |
| deactivateBackupForUserLocked(userId); |
| } catch (IOException e) { |
| Slog.e(TAG, "Unable to persist backup service inactivity"); |
| } |
| //TODO(b/121198006): loop through active users that have work profile and |
| // stop them as well. |
| stopUser(userId); |
| } |
| } |
| } |
